Definitions:

Temporal Discounting

The tendency to value immediate rewards more highly than future rewards, affecting decision-making and impulse control.

Delay Gratification

The capacity to withstand the lure of an instant gratification in favor of a future, potentially more significant, reward.

Pocket Money

Typically refers to a small amount of money given by parents to their children on a regular basis to spend as they wish.

Allowance

A fixed amount of money given regularly, typically to children by their parents, as pocket money or for specific purposes.
